Please take a look into wip/speedtouch131 . It is a pkgsrc package availabl=
e at http://pkgsrc-wip.sf.net that deals with this kind of USB modem.

Some important notes about the software is that libpusb (included by this s=
oftware and recently added to pkgsrc-wip), needs devfs, not available in Ne=
tBSD yet; and this version of the speedtouch software uses mutexes to detec=
t a running version of the modem_run daemon. So, if the modem disconnects, =
or the USB port is reset, you have to reboot the system to get the modem wo=
rking again.
